Our verdict is Likely benign. Variant got -4 ACMG points: 1P and 5B. PP2BP4BS2
The NM_018206.6(VPS35):c.946C>T(p.Pro316Ser)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.000161 in 1,610,730 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★).

Parkinson disease 17 Uncertain:1Other:1
Uncertain significance, criteria provided, single submitter | clinical testing | Labcorp Genetics (formerly Invitae), Labcorp | Feb 09, 2022 | In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. Experimental studies are conflicting or provide insufficient evidence to determine the effect of this variant on VPS35 function (PMID: 25288323, 25533483, 26321632, 27385586). Algorithms developed to predict the effect of missense changes on protein structure and function (SIFT, PolyPhen-2, Align-GVGD) all suggest that this variant is likely to be tolerated. ClinVar contains an entry for this variant (Variation ID: 487671). This missense change has been observed in individual(s) with Parkinson disease (PMID: 21763482, 23408866). This variant is present in population databases (rs770029606, gnomAD 0.01%). This sequence change replaces proline, which is neutral and non-polar, with serine, which is neutral and polar, at codon 316 of the VPS35 protein (p.Pro316Ser). - |
